    Can anyone tell me how to automatically change the turret position in Okuma LC40 without changing it manually everytime.

    Yeah, gonna need more info than that to help really.
    In a program you need a "T010101" for tool 1, "T020202" for 2 and so on.
    Since the machine has multiple turrets, it needs to know which turret you're indexing.
    so, G13 T010101 will index the upper turret to tool 1.
    G14 T040404 will index the lower turret to tool 4

    In order to index the machine needs to be on the "machine limits" and you can do so by programming:
    G13
    G0X100Z100 (INCH MODE VERSION)
    G0X10000Z10000 (METRIC MODE VERSION)
    T010101
    G14
    G0X100Z100 (INCH MODE VERSION)
    G0X10000Z10000 (METRIC MODE VERSION)
    T010101
    M2
